**Capacity note — Vellastra dispatch simulator.** For the eng sync: simulating the 40-car Marrowgate tower at 10x speed saturates one worker at roughly 9k rider events/sec, so we'll shard by bank rather than by floor. Memory stays flat if the event ring is sized correctly. The knobs we propose locking in are these.

tuning table, hahof-tafop:
RATE_LIMITS = {
    "ulaix": 10,
    "wenath": 1,
}

Subject: Handover — fan-out backpressure

Marek,

Taking over Pushlane notify duty. Fan-out queue on the Veltro cluster backs up when plugin subscribers ack slowly; we now shed to the overflow table after 30s. Plugin authors must honor the batch-size hint or they get throttled. Docs for external authors are in the Pushlane wiki under "Backpressure Contract." Replica lag alerts go to the DBA channel. Connect to the overflow store with this:

replica DSN, bagaf-bagep: mssql://praion_svc:7RJjXrE@db-3c46.halixcorp.internal:5432/zorix

Minutes — Management Meeting, Corven Holdings

Present: full management committee. Single agenda item: renegotiation of the Eastbridge warehouse lease. Landlord proposes a 9% uplift; management counters with a five-year extension at current rent plus shared fit-out costs. Relocation to the Draymoor site remains a fallback. Facilities to report back within three weeks. The negotiating strategy agreed for the board is recorded below.

board note of yajep-yagug: The renewal with Wenwynax Holdings closes at $5 million a year, 10 percent below the last contract. Project Ulaix slips by two quarters because of the staffing delay.

14:22 — Confirmed that the Quillbase wiki's role sync job had silently dropped the Editors group during the overnight LDAP import, leaving forty-odd pages read-only. Restored the group mapping from the previous snapshot and re-ran permission propagation. No data loss; affected users regained write access by 14:31. Root cause traced to a malformed group filter introduced in the morning deploy. The offending build is recorded below.

session token of kahog-bahif = htk9_f63daec35